Node.js Design Patterns - Third edition: Design and implement production-grade Node.js applications using proven patterns and techniques
Node.js Design Patterns - Third edition
![placeholder-image](https://d1n1gnldegytm.cloudfront.net/img/partners/webp/books-express.webp)
Node.js Design Patterns - Third edition: Design and implement production-grade Node.js applications using proven patterns and techniques
![placeholder-image](https://d1n1gnldegytm.cloudfront.net/img/partners/webp/elefant-min.webp)
Node.js Design Patterns - Third edition: Design and implement production-grade Node.js applications using proven patterns and techniques
![placeholder-image](https://d1n1gnldegytm.cloudfront.net/img/partners/webp/libris-min.webp)
Rezumat "Node.js Design Patterns - Third edition: Design and implement production-grade Node.js applications using proven patterns and techniques" de Mario Casciaro
"Node.js Design Patterns - Third edition" este o carte scrisă de Mario Casciaro, care explorează modul în care să proiectezi și să implementezi aplicații Node.js de nivel de producție folosind tehnici și pattern-uri dovedite. Autorul își propune să ofere cititorilor o înțelegere profundă a modului în care funcționează Node.js și să le ofere instrumentele necesare pentru a construi aplicații robuste și scalabile. Mario Casciaro este un dezvoltator de software pasionat de tehnologia Node.js, cu o experiență vastă în domeniu. El este co-fondatorul și CEO-ul unei companii de consultanță IT și a contribuit la numeroase proiecte open-source legate de Node.js. Cartea începe prin a prezenta conceptele
"Node.js Design Patterns - Third edition" este o carte scrisă de Mario Casciaro, care explorează modul în care să proiectezi și să implementezi aplicații Node.js de nivel de producție folosind tehnici și pattern-uri dovedite. Autorul își propune să ofere cititorilor o înțelegere profundă a modului în care funcționează Node.js și să le ofere instrumentele necesare pentru a construi aplicații robuste și scalabile. Mario Casciaro este un dezvoltator de software pasionat de tehnologia Node.js, cu o experiență vastă în domeniu. El este co-fondatorul și CEO-ul unei companii de consultanță IT și a contribuit la numeroase proiecte open-source legate de Node.js. Cartea începe prin a prezenta conceptele de bază ale Node.js și modul în care acestea se pot aplica în proiectarea și implementarea aplicațiilor. Autorul explorează diferite pattern-uri de design, cum ar fi Singleton, Factory, Observer, Module, și altele, oferind explicații clare și exemple practice pentru fiecare. De asemenea, sunt abordate aspecte legate de gestionarea erorilor, testarea unitară și integrată, securitatea aplicațiilor și optimizarea performanței. Unul dintre aspectele importante evidențiate în carte este modularitatea și reutilizarea codului. Autorul subliniază importanța împărțirii aplicației în module și submodule, pentru a facilita întreținerea și extinderea ulterioară a acesteia. De asemenea, Mario Casciaro oferă sfaturi practice pentru structurarea proiectelor Node.js într-un mod coerent și eficient. Un alt aspect important abordat în carte este gestionarea asincronă a codului în Node.js. Autorul explică modul în care event-driven programming și callbacks pot fi folosite pentru a gestiona operațiile asincrone într-un mod eficient și fără a bloca firul principal de execuție. În ceea ce privește securitatea aplicațiilor Node.js, Mario Casciaro oferă sfaturi practice pentru protejarea aplicațiilor împotriva unor vulnerabilități comune, cum ar fi injecțiile SQL sau cross-site scripting. Autorul subliniază importanța validării datelor de intrare și a implementării unor politici de securitate solide. În concluzie, "Node.js Design Patterns - Third edition" este o resursă valoroasă pentru dezvoltatorii care doresc să învețe cum să proiecteze și să implementeze aplicații Node.js de nivel de producție. Cartea oferă o perspectivă cuprinzătoare asupra diferitelor pattern-uri de design și tehnicile folosite în dezvoltarea aplicațiilor Node.js, precum și sfaturi practice pentru optimizarea performanței și securității acestora. Mario Casciaro demonstrează expertiza sa în domeniul Node.js și oferă cititorilor săi cunoștințe valoroase și instrumente practice pentru a deveni dezvoltatori mai eficienți și mai competenți în construirea aplicațiilor Node.js de succes.